Bene Lario (Comasco: Bee) is a comune (municipality) in the Province of Como in the Italian region Lombardy, located about 60 kilometres (37 mi) north of Milan and about 25 kilometres (16 mi) northeast of Como.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 319 and an area of 5.7 square kilometres (2.2 sq mi).[1]
Bene Lario borders the following municipalities: Carlazzo, Grandola ed Uniti, Lenno, Porlezza.
